[发明专利]用于处理因特网协议包的方法和系统有效
申请号: | 201910320183.8 | 申请日: | 2013-11-26 |
公开(公告)号: | CN110098988B | 公开(公告)日: | 2021-10-29 |
发明(设计)人: | 陈思瀚 | 申请(专利权)人: | 柏思科技有限公司 |
主分类号: | H04L12/28 | 分类号: | H04L12/28;H04L12/741 |
代理公司: | 深圳新创友知识产权代理有限公司 44223 | 代理人: | 江耀纯 |
地址: | 中国香港九龙长沙湾青山道*** | 国省代码: | 香港;81 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 用于 处理 因特网 协议 方法 系统 | ||
一种由系统中使用的网络节点实施的用于转发IP包的方法。当所述网络节点从第一网络接口接收IP包时,所述网络节点确定所述IP包的目的地址是否匹配第一路由规则的IP地址区段中的IP地址。如果所述IP包的所述目的地址匹配所述第一路由规则的所述IP地址区段中的所述IP地址,那么所述网络节点将所述IP包转发到第二网络接口。所述第一路由规则包括至少一个IP地址区段和至少一个网络接口区段。所述第一网络接口和所述第二网络接口中的一个或两个未分配IP地址。所述网络节点包括至少三个网络接口。
本申请案是申请号为201380081201.2、名称为“用于处理因特网协议包的方法和系统”的发明专利申请的分案申请。
技术领域
本发明总的而言涉及计算机网络的领域。更确切地说,本发明涉及一种通过网络节点执行的用于根据第一路由规则转发IP包的方法。网络节点确定IP包的目的地址是否匹配第一路由规则的IP地址区段中的IP地址。如果IP包的目的地址匹配第一路由规则的IP地址区段中的IP地址,那么网络节点将IP包转发到第二网络接口。
背景技术
路由器的网络接口通常分配有IP地址和网络掩码。取决于IP地址所属于的子网,路由器能够将IP包路由到对应网络接口。然而,由于IP地址受到限制,IP地址可能不足,使得没有足够的IP地址分配给每个网络接口。
为了节省IP地址,已经使用随时可用的模式以允许在不给路由器或网关的对应网络接口分配IP地址的情况下路由器或网关路由IP包。使用图1作为说明,网络接口171和172未分配IP地址。防火墙150、主机161、网络节点164、主机109a和主机109b分配有同一IP子网。当通过路由器111传输IP包到主机109a或主机109b时,网络节点170通过网络接口172将所述IP包路由到防火墙150,因为网络节点170的处理单元在检查所述IP包的目的地址之后确定所述IP包属于连接到网络接口172的IP子网。这导致错误的路由。
类似地,当网络节点164发送IP包到主机109a时,网络节点170或者丢弃所述IP包或者将所述IP包转发回到防火墙150,因为所述IP包的目的地址属于网络接口172所连接到的IP子网。这也导致错误的路由。
为了避免错误路由,必须创建一个或多个路由规则以允许通过网络接口171发送IP包到属于连接到网络接口172的网络的同一IP子网的主机和节点以及从所述主机和节点接收IP包。
发明内容
根据本发明的一个实施例,当网络节点的多个网络接口分配有同一第一IP地址时,创建第一路由规则以帮助路由IP包。路由规则包括IP地址区段和网络接口区段。在一个变型中,第一路由规则分配有比默认路由规则更高的优先级。在一个变型中,通过网络节点的处理单元创建第一路由规则,并且所述处理单元通过监测经过网络节点的地址解析协议(ARP)消息习得一个或多个路由规则所需的一个或多个IP地址。
根据本发明的一个实施例,周期性地更新第一路由规则。在一个变型中,当对应于路由规则的一个或多个IP地址已经改变时更新第一路由规则。
根据本发明的一个实施例,直到接收到确认才执行第一路由规则。在一个变型中,通过web接口接收确认。在一个变型中,通过安全连接接收确认。
附图说明
图1示出了其中网络节点根据本发明的一个实施例进行操作的网络环境。
图2A示出了根据本发明的一个实施例的包括IP地址区段和网络接口区段的路由规则的结构。
图2B示出了根据本发明的一个实施例的两个路由规则的实例。
图3示出了流程图,其在概念上展示根据本发明的一个实施例的网络节点的操作的流程。
图4A示出了流程图,其在概念上展示根据本发明的一个实施例的当网络节点用作网关且从LAN接口接收IP包时所述网络节点的操作的流程。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于柏思科技有限公司,未经柏思科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201910320183.8/2.html,转载请声明来源钻瓜专利网。